JOHN SNOW DEFEATS “KING CHOLERA①”
[1]Cholera used to② be one of the most feared diseases in the world, until a British doctor, John Snow, showed how it could be overcome. This illness causes severe③ diarrhoea④, dehydration⑤, and even death.In the early 19th century, when an outbreak⑥ of cholera hit Europe, millions of people died from the disease.[2]As a young doctor, John Snow became frustrated⑦ because no one knew how to prevent or treat cholera. In time, he rose to become a famous doctor, and even attended to⑧ Queen Victoria [3]when she gave birth.However, he never lost his desire to destroy cholera once and for all⑨.

In general⑩, doctors in those days had two contradictory⑪ theories to explain how cholera spread.[4]One theory was that bad air caused the disease.[5]The other was that cholera was caused by an infection⑫ from germs⑬ in food or water. Snow subscribed⑭ to the second theory.It was correct, but he still needed proof⑮.Consequently⑯, when an outbreak of cholera hit London in 1854, Snow began to investigate⑰.[6]He discovered that in two particular streets the cholera outbreak was so severe that more than 500 people died in ten days. He was determined to find out why.

[7]Snow began by marking on a map the exact places where all those who died had lived. There were multiple⑱ deaths near the water pump⑲ in Broad Street (especially house numbers 16, 37, 38, and 40).However, some households⑳ (such as 20 and 21 Broad Street, and 8 and 9 Cambridge Street) had had no deaths.These people worked in the pub at 7 Cambridge Street.They had been given free beer, and so had not drunk the water from the pump.[8]Snow suspected㉑ that the water pump was to blame㉒. What is more, in another part of London, a woman and her daughter had died of cholera after moving away from Broad Street.[9]It seemed that the woman liked the water from the pump so much that she had it delivered㉓ to her house every day. As a result of㉔ this evidence, John Snow was able to announce that the pump water carried cholera germs.Accordingly㉕, he had the handle㉖ of the pump removed㉗ [10]so that it could not be used.Through this intervention㉘, the disease was stopped in its tracks㉙.

[11]The truth was that the water from the Broad Street pump had been infected by waste.Moreover, Snow was later able to show a link㉚ between other cases㉛ of cholera and the different water companies in London.Some companies sold water from the River Thames [12]that was polluted by raw㉜ waste.[13]The people who drank this water were much more likely to get cholera than those who drank pure㉝ or boiled water.

Through Snow’s tireless efforts㉞, water companies began to sell clean water, and [14]the threat of cholera around the world saw a substantial㉟ decrease㊱.However, cholera is still a problem.Each year, millions of people around the world get cholera and many die from it.Fortunately, we now know how to prevent cholera, thanks to㊲ the work of John Snow.Moreover, in his use of maps and statistics㊳, Snow transformed㊴ the way [15]scientists study diseases.For this reason, Snow is considered the father of modern epidemiology㊵.
